Sandro Cortese joins Barni Racing Team for a two-days testing at Jerez 

Calvenzano (ITA) 16th January 2019. Following surgery on his left shoulder on last 24th December, Leon Camier will not take part in the Jerez de la Frontera tests next 22-23 January.

Barni Racing Team announces that Sandro Cortese, 2018 World Supersport champion and former Yamaha World Superbike rider, will join the team for two days testing at the Spanish track.

Cortese will work with the Bergamo-based team also at Portiamo on 26-27 January, ready to leave the saddle of the Ducati Panigale V4 R to Camier if the British rider’s physical condition allows him to ride without taking risk.

Camier’s shoulder recovery is progressing quickly, but only in the days immediately preceding the test in Portugal the team and the rider will decide whether to be on track already at Portimao or to wait the tests in Australia.
